| <!DOCTYPE html> |
| <html lang="en"> |
| <head> |
| <meta http-equiv="Content-Type" content="text/html;charset=utf-8" /> |
| <link href="style.css" rel="stylesheet" type="text/css"/> |
| <title>Thrift module: status_models</title></head><body> |
| <div class="container-fluid"> |
| <h1>Thrift module: status_models</h1> |
| <table class="table-bordered table-striped table-condensed"><thead><tr><th>Module</th><th>Services</th><th>Data types</th><th>Constants</th></tr></thead><tbody> |
| <tr> |
| <td>status_models</td><td></td> |
| <td><a href="#Enum_ExperimentState">ExperimentState</a><br/> |
| <a href="#Struct_ExperimentStatus">ExperimentStatus</a><br/> |
| <a href="#Enum_JobState">JobState</a><br/> |
| <a href="#Struct_JobStatus">JobStatus</a><br/> |
| <a href="#Enum_ProcessState">ProcessState</a><br/> |
| <a href="#Struct_ProcessStatus">ProcessStatus</a><br/> |
| <a href="#Struct_QueueStatusModel">QueueStatusModel</a><br/> |
| <a href="#Enum_TaskState">TaskState</a><br/> |
| <a href="#Struct_TaskStatus">TaskStatus</a><br/> |
| </td> |
| <td></td> |
| </tr></tbody></table> |
| <hr/><h2 id="Enumerations">Enumerations</h2> |
| <div class="definition"><h3 id="Enum_ExperimentState">Enumeration: ExperimentState</h3> |
| <br/><table class="table-bordered table-striped table-condensed"> |
| <tr><td><code>CREATED</code></td><td><code>0</code></td><td> |
| </td></tr> |
| <tr><td><code>VALIDATED</code></td><td><code>1</code></td><td> |
| </td></tr> |
| <tr><td><code>SCHEDULED</code></td><td><code>2</code></td><td> |
| </td></tr> |
| <tr><td><code>LAUNCHED</code></td><td><code>3</code></td><td> |
| </td></tr> |
| <tr><td><code>EXECUTING</code></td><td><code>4</code></td><td> |
| </td></tr> |
| <tr><td><code>CANCELING</code></td><td><code>5</code></td><td> |
| </td></tr> |
| <tr><td><code>CANCELED</code></td><td><code>6</code></td><td> |
| </td></tr> |
| <tr><td><code>COMPLETED</code></td><td><code>7</code></td><td> |
| </td></tr> |
| <tr><td><code>FAILED</code></td><td><code>8</code></td><td> |
| </td></tr> |
| </table></div> |
| <div class="definition"><h3 id="Enum_TaskState">Enumeration: TaskState</h3> |
| <br/><table class="table-bordered table-striped table-condensed"> |
| <tr><td><code>CREATED</code></td><td><code>0</code></td><td> |
| </td></tr> |
| <tr><td><code>EXECUTING</code></td><td><code>1</code></td><td> |
| </td></tr> |
| <tr><td><code>COMPLETED</code></td><td><code>2</code></td><td> |
| </td></tr> |
| <tr><td><code>FAILED</code></td><td><code>3</code></td><td> |
| </td></tr> |
| <tr><td><code>CANCELED</code></td><td><code>4</code></td><td> |
| </td></tr> |
| </table></div> |
| <div class="definition"><h3 id="Enum_ProcessState">Enumeration: ProcessState</h3> |
| <br/><table class="table-bordered table-striped table-condensed"> |
| <tr><td><code>CREATED</code></td><td><code>0</code></td><td> |
| </td></tr> |
| <tr><td><code>VALIDATED</code></td><td><code>1</code></td><td> |
| </td></tr> |
| <tr><td><code>STARTED</code></td><td><code>2</code></td><td> |
| </td></tr> |
| <tr><td><code>PRE_PROCESSING</code></td><td><code>3</code></td><td> |
| </td></tr> |
| <tr><td><code>CONFIGURING_WORKSPACE</code></td><td><code>4</code></td><td> |
| </td></tr> |
| <tr><td><code>INPUT_DATA_STAGING</code></td><td><code>5</code></td><td> |
| </td></tr> |
| <tr><td><code>EXECUTING</code></td><td><code>6</code></td><td> |
| </td></tr> |
| <tr><td><code>MONITORING</code></td><td><code>7</code></td><td> |
| </td></tr> |
| <tr><td><code>OUTPUT_DATA_STAGING</code></td><td><code>8</code></td><td> |
| </td></tr> |
| <tr><td><code>POST_PROCESSING</code></td><td><code>9</code></td><td> |
| </td></tr> |
| <tr><td><code>COMPLETED</code></td><td><code>10</code></td><td> |
| </td></tr> |
| <tr><td><code>FAILED</code></td><td><code>11</code></td><td> |
| </td></tr> |
| <tr><td><code>CANCELLING</code></td><td><code>12</code></td><td> |
| </td></tr> |
| <tr><td><code>CANCELED</code></td><td><code>13</code></td><td> |
| </td></tr> |
| </table></div> |
| <div class="definition"><h3 id="Enum_JobState">Enumeration: JobState</h3> |
| <br/><table class="table-bordered table-striped table-condensed"> |
| <tr><td><code>SUBMITTED</code></td><td><code>0</code></td><td> |
| </td></tr> |
| <tr><td><code>QUEUED</code></td><td><code>1</code></td><td> |
| </td></tr> |
| <tr><td><code>ACTIVE</code></td><td><code>2</code></td><td> |
| </td></tr> |
| <tr><td><code>COMPLETE</code></td><td><code>3</code></td><td> |
| </td></tr> |
| <tr><td><code>CANCELED</code></td><td><code>4</code></td><td> |
| </td></tr> |
| <tr><td><code>FAILED</code></td><td><code>5</code></td><td> |
| </td></tr> |
| <tr><td><code>SUSPENDED</code></td><td><code>6</code></td><td> |
| </td></tr> |
| <tr><td><code>UNKNOWN</code></td><td><code>7</code></td><td> |
| </td></tr> |
| <tr><td><code>NON_CRITICAL_FAIL</code></td><td><code>8</code></td><td> |
| </td></tr> |
| </table></div> |
| <hr/><h2 id="Structs">Data structures</h2> |
| <div class="definition"><h3 id="Struct_ExperimentStatus">Struct: ExperimentStatus</h3> |
| <table class="table-bordered table-striped table-condensed"><thead><tr><th>Key</th><th>Field</th><th>Type</th><th>Description</th><th>Requiredness</th><th>Default value</th></tr></thead><tbody> |
| <tr><td>1</td><td>state</td><td><code><a href="#Enum_ExperimentState">ExperimentState</a></code></td><td></td><td>required</td><td></td></tr> |
| <tr><td>2</td><td>timeOfStateChange</td><td><code>i64</code></td><td></td><td>optional</td><td></td></tr> |
| <tr><td>3</td><td>reason</td><td><code>string</code></td><td></td><td>optional</td><td></td></tr> |
| <tr><td>4</td><td>statusId</td><td><code>string</code></td><td></td><td>optional</td><td></td></tr> |
| </tbody></table><br/><pre>Status: A generic status object. |
| |
| state: |
| State . |
| |
| timeOfStateChange: |
| time the status was last updated. |
| |
| reason: |
| User friendly reason on how the state is inferred. |
| |
| </pre><br/></div><div class="definition"><h3 id="Struct_ProcessStatus">Struct: ProcessStatus</h3> |
| <table class="table-bordered table-striped table-condensed"><thead><tr><th>Key</th><th>Field</th><th>Type</th><th>Description</th><th>Requiredness</th><th>Default value</th></tr></thead><tbody> |
| <tr><td>1</td><td>state</td><td><code><a href="#Enum_ProcessState">ProcessState</a></code></td><td></td><td>required</td><td></td></tr> |
| <tr><td>2</td><td>timeOfStateChange</td><td><code>i64</code></td><td></td><td>optional</td><td></td></tr> |
| <tr><td>3</td><td>reason</td><td><code>string</code></td><td></td><td>optional</td><td></td></tr> |
| <tr><td>4</td><td>statusId</td><td><code>string</code></td><td></td><td>optional</td><td></td></tr> |
| </tbody></table><br/></div><div class="definition"><h3 id="Struct_TaskStatus">Struct: TaskStatus</h3> |
| <table class="table-bordered table-striped table-condensed"><thead><tr><th>Key</th><th>Field</th><th>Type</th><th>Description</th><th>Requiredness</th><th>Default value</th></tr></thead><tbody> |
| <tr><td>1</td><td>state</td><td><code><a href="#Enum_TaskState">TaskState</a></code></td><td></td><td>required</td><td></td></tr> |
| <tr><td>2</td><td>timeOfStateChange</td><td><code>i64</code></td><td></td><td>optional</td><td></td></tr> |
| <tr><td>3</td><td>reason</td><td><code>string</code></td><td></td><td>optional</td><td></td></tr> |
| <tr><td>4</td><td>statusId</td><td><code>string</code></td><td></td><td>optional</td><td></td></tr> |
| </tbody></table><br/></div><div class="definition"><h3 id="Struct_JobStatus">Struct: JobStatus</h3> |
| <table class="table-bordered table-striped table-condensed"><thead><tr><th>Key</th><th>Field</th><th>Type</th><th>Description</th><th>Requiredness</th><th>Default value</th></tr></thead><tbody> |
| <tr><td>1</td><td>jobState</td><td><code><a href="#Enum_JobState">JobState</a></code></td><td></td><td>required</td><td></td></tr> |
| <tr><td>2</td><td>timeOfStateChange</td><td><code>i64</code></td><td></td><td>optional</td><td></td></tr> |
| <tr><td>3</td><td>reason</td><td><code>string</code></td><td></td><td>optional</td><td></td></tr> |
| <tr><td>4</td><td>statusId</td><td><code>string</code></td><td></td><td>optional</td><td></td></tr> |
| </tbody></table><br/></div><div class="definition"><h3 id="Struct_QueueStatusModel">Struct: QueueStatusModel</h3> |
| <table class="table-bordered table-striped table-condensed"><thead><tr><th>Key</th><th>Field</th><th>Type</th><th>Description</th><th>Requiredness</th><th>Default value</th></tr></thead><tbody> |
| <tr><td>1</td><td>hostName</td><td><code>string</code></td><td></td><td>required</td><td></td></tr> |
| <tr><td>2</td><td>queueName</td><td><code>string</code></td><td></td><td>required</td><td></td></tr> |
| <tr><td>3</td><td>queueUp</td><td><code>bool</code></td><td></td><td>required</td><td></td></tr> |
| <tr><td>4</td><td>runningJobs</td><td><code>i32</code></td><td></td><td>required</td><td></td></tr> |
| <tr><td>5</td><td>queuedJobs</td><td><code>i32</code></td><td></td><td>required</td><td></td></tr> |
| <tr><td>6</td><td>time</td><td><code>i64</code></td><td></td><td>required</td><td></td></tr> |
| </tbody></table><br/></div></div></body></html> |